WHEN OPERATING THE BOOM ENSURE THERE ARE NO PERSONNEL AROUND OR
UNDER PLATFORM.
6.
Boom Lift Control
Provides raising and lowering of the boom when posi-
tioned up or down.
7.
Hourmeter
Registers the amount of time the machine has been in use,
with the engine running. By connecting into the oil pres-
sure circuit of the engine, only engine run hours are
recorded. The hourmeter registers up to 9,999.9 hours and
cannot be reset.
8.
Platform/Ground Select Switch
Supplies power to the platform control console when posi-
tioned to PLATFORM. With the switch in GROUND position,
power is shut off to the platform control console, and only
the controls on the ground control panel are operable.
NOTE:
With the Platform/Ground Select Switch in the center position, power is shut off to
controls at both operating stations. Remove the key to prevent the controls from
being actuated.
9.
Swing Control
Provides 360 degrees non-continuous turntable rotation
when positioned to the right or left.
10.
Main Telescope Control
Provides extension and retraction of the main boom, when
positioned to in or out.
